UK competition regulator extends Microsoft-Activision investigation by six weeks
Microsoft first announced its plan to buy Activision Blizzard for $95 per share in January 2022.

Breakingviews - Microsoft-Activision deal not yet game onMicrosoft’s antitrust battle hasn’t reached the endgame yet. On Tuesday the $2.5 trillion technology giant won a US court case against the Federal Trade Commission, removing one barrier to closing its $69 billion acquisition of gaming company Activision Blizzard . Britain’s antitrust regulator also indicated it was open to new concessions, but the parties will have to renegotiate their deal and get it approved. Microsoft CEO Satya Nadella needs more time.
